Renderpro
![]() |
Renderpro is a magnesium silicate board and is fully approved for direct rendering with the appropriate K-Rend or JUB base coats. Renderpro is a non-combustible, moisture resistant board with excellent fire retardant and sound insulation and impact properties. It is lightweight, easy to cut, breathable and mould resistant. Renderpro is widely used on timber frame applications for both vertical and horizontal (soffit boards) applications.

Metal Lath ![]() |
A sheet of diamond pattern mesh. Produced for render work and provides a high degree of mechanical bonding with render. Nominal mesh size 9mm x 21mm. |
Rib Lath ![]() |
A sheet herringbone patterned mesh having a profile between the mesh area. It is self-furring in that the ribs space the face of the lath away from the supports and background, leaving a void into which the render can penetrate and form a key. Nominal mesh size 9mm x 21mm.
Nominal weight 1.15kg/m² |
Render Rib
![]() |
As Rib Lath but only available in galvanised. Suitable for external use and has a heavier guage that Rib Lath. Nominal mesh size 9mm x 21mm.
Nominal weight 1.78kg/m² |
Bekaert Rendalath is available as a galvanised or stainless steel lath with a building paper / breather membrane attached. It is suitable for timber frame applications and for areas of defective rendering/masonry that have contamination or high/low suction. There are a range of fixings from nylon plugs to stainless steel staples and screws with washers depending on the substrate to be lathed.
It is available with a 60mm phenolic insulation board attached for insulated render applications. This lath should be finished with K-Rend UF Fibre Base Coat prior to applying the desired drydash, scratch or thin coat render finish.
Available in sheet size 2450 X 650mm.

Comment: We recommend the use of Stainless Steel and PVC beads for external applications. Care should be taken when using Novaplas Coated beads and Galvanised Beads should only be used externally with guideance.
Galvanised beads are designed for internal use and are manufactured to BS6452 Part 1: 1984. Laths are designed for internal use except Render Rib which has a zinc coating of 450gms/m² manufactured to BS 1369 Part 1: 1987.
Novaplas products are as the galvanised products and are then powder coated to give high corrosion resistance. They are designed for external use and are ideally suited for modern renders.
Stainless steel products offer a higher specification again and are suitable for exterior application and areas subject to possible salt water exposure.
